Search by Architectural Style
An incomplete list, as this information is not available for each library
 
Beaux Arts:  Pittsfield ME; Rockland ME; Brockton MA; Chelsea MA;
Springfield Forest Park MA; Walpole MA.
 
Carnegie Classical Revival:  Enfield CT; South Norwalk CT; West Haven CT;
Guilford ME; Oakland ME; Ashland MA; Holliston MA; Hudson MA; Lee MA;
Marlborough MA; Needham MA; Rockland MA; Rockport MA; Somerville West MA;
Springfield Indian Orchard MA; Turners Falls MA; Claremont NH; Franklin NH; 
Lebanon NH; Whitefield NH; Fair Haven VT; Rockingham VT.
 
Classical Revival:  Derby Neck CT; Fort Fairfield ME; Freeport ME; Madison
ME; Athol MA; Melrose MA; Revere MA; Berlin NH; Littleton NH.
 
Colonial Revival:  New Haven Davenport CT; New Haven Fair Haven CT; 
Houlton ME; New Marlborough MASouth Hadley MA; Raymond NH; Morrisville
VT.
 
Eclectic:  Auburn ME; Milo ME; Waterville ME.
 
Elizabethan: Norwalk CT.
 
Georgian Revival:  Dover NH; Rochester NH.
 
Italian Renaissance Revival:  Unionville CT; Edgartown MAReading MA;
Somerville Central MA; Springfield Central MA; Springfield Memorial Square
MA; Stoneham MA; West Springfield MA.
 
Neo-Classical Revival:  New Haven Dixwell CT; Lewiston ME; Old Town ME;
Presque Isle ME; Leominster MA.
 
Prairie:  Vinalhaven ME; Dighton MA.
 
Queen Anne:  Gardiner ME.
 
Romanesque Revival:  Rumford ME.
